有人不断在我的数据库中发布大量粗俗帖子。它们通常是一样的。我可以阻止它们的唯一方法是打破.php页面,然后删除它们,然后在.php帖子页面中添加如下内容:
if (strpos($_POST['password'], 'curse*') === false){
if (strpos($_POST['username'], 'curse*') === false){
if (strpos($_POST['password'], 'curse*') === false){
if (strpos($_POST['username'], 'curse*') === false){
if (strpos($_POST['password'], 'curse*') === false){
if (strpos($_POST['username'], 'curse*') === false){
}}}}}}
显然,当我这样做时,它会阻止他使用这些词语,但他只是更改了它们并再次点击数据库。
如何阻止此恶意发布?
他们正在发布reddit用户名vossbot SyVala GeekYogurt,并将他们的帖子标题放入我的数据库。这是怎么回事?
答案 0 :(得分:2)
实施新的用户批准系统,仅在您批准后才接受。
如果您需要新的用户自动系统,请提前1小时或24小时通知您。
密码是否真的重要,如果只有用户和数据库管理员才能看到密码?
如果没有设置新用户系统的更多详细信息,则很难更具体。例如,无法回答"必须打破.php页面"方面。